Hard to believe that. Scouting services in most cases do not call schools and ask if a kid has a legit offer.  Schools will not call a kid and say "stop saying we offered you".  When people see a list of offers most sites have posted one must remember that those schools listed are not guaranteed to be legit "offers".  Sometimes those "ghost offers" are posted to generate buzz.  In the long run, 95% of kids end up where they are suppose to be. 

This is very correct. Both Bonds and Allsmiller are going to play at a level where they have a chance to be successful. 

 

Allsmiller has nowhere near the athleticism needed to guard anyone in the SEC. He is an excellent shooter and will be able to help GA Southern off the bench. Nothing wrong with that.

 

Bonds is undersized and a set-shooter. His skill set will be fine at Liberty, but not the SEC. Again, nothing wrong with that.

 

The problem lies in the propaganda machine that likes to say that so and so is getting Major college looks when they are more like a "glance" than a "look". This makes an impression on young teens who all think they are destined for the NBA. Preying on their emotions rather than the cold hard truth.

 

I remember how Craig Bradshaw was "destined for Vandy" when he came to CPA. Instead he ended up right where he needed to be at Belmont. He goes to Belmont whether he plays at Cpa OR Greenbrier. That is where is skill-set is best suited. No need to trump him into something he is/was not. And yet..........................

 

Blackwell has a chance to be a very good........or a decent D1 player. How hard he works on his weaknesses will determine that, not how many twitters a high school coach sends out.

Vandy offered. Took to long and got other players. Can't wait for ever.

 

Offers get withdrawn all the time. When they do, no one puts that information out to the public. Sometimes the college coach will tell the player the offer is withdrawn and sometimes they won't and let the player figure it out. Sometimes they will give out multiple offers for 1 position and give it to the first one that commits.
